"Enough! Kuina, you're Zoro's friend, and that's why I won't criticise you for how weak and flimsy your motives are." Luffy interrupted, as Kuina just looked miserable.

"But you still know too much about us, and that's why I cannot allow you to remain on this ship. But first tell me, do you a Devil Fruit?" Luffy asked after the ridiculous claim he made, that shocked everyone in the ship.

"I-what?"

"I said, do you have a Devil Fruit?" Luffy asked once more.

"Um-I...no, I don't." Kuina regained her composure and decided to lie to Luffy. Zoro was confused. Why would Kuina lie to Luffy? In all the years he had known Kuina, she never lied to him; all things apart from swordsmanship were a trivial matter. Was she scared that Luffy was going to throw her overboard if she did?

"Throw her overboard." Luffy calmly stated. He then turned around so he didn't have to see it happen. He then adjusted his Straw Hat to cover his eyes.

Everybody was shocked at this.

Everybody except Zoro.

He picked up Kuina in a swift motion and whispered into her ear.

"Use your water fruit to create a barrier so you don't drown. Don't ever come back here, or Luffy will be pissed." Zoro muttered before he unceremoniously chucked Kuina into the deep blue water. And †hat was the last that Zoro saw of her.

For now...

-

"So why are we doing this again?" Usopp questioned. He and Luffy were up on Zoro's training deck, while the rest of the crew were watching from a bench. 

"I'm training you all to get Nami back. Club and his army of Lunarian's are strong. Very strong; do not underestimate them. That's why me and Zoro are teaching you Armament Haki." Luffy declared, pacing around the green circled mat that was laid on the ground, as he pointed towards Zoro, who was confused at what Luffy had proclaimed.

"Me?" Zoro questioned, as he started to sweat.

"Yes you, Zoro." Luffy affirmed, much to Sanji's delight, who took every opportunity to tease him.

"What's the problem, marimo? You scared of teaching? Feel like you're going to make a fool of yourself?"

"Big talk for somebody who can't even use Conqueror's Haki, curlybrows." Zoro replied. Sanji grew an irk mark as he then fumed through his nose and then turned back to Luffy.

"Since everybody on this crew knows how to use Basic or Advanced Observation Haki, we aren't going to be practicing that today. We're going to go straight to Armament Haki, as Club's army may have Lunarian's with Logia's, and we need to be prepared for that." Luffy then pointed to Zoro.

"Zoro, go down to the cabin with Sanji to try to awaken his Conqueror's Haki." Luffy wildly ordered.

"Okay." Zoro grunted, after a few seconds of hesitation. Everybody was shocked because of this proclamation; nobody could awaken Conqueror's Haki by command, it had to be awoken as you were born with it. The only other way that you could awaken it is if you possessed the kingly ambitions to awaken it. Once Zoro reached the cabin's below the training yard with Sanji, he understood where Luffy was coming from. 

Sanji had the kingly ambitions. Sanji was even a prince of the Germa Kingdom. He had the qualities of a king too. Zoro led Sanji to a dense, dark room, to start his training. There was absolutely no light inside, so once Zoro locked the door, Sanji couldn't see his crewmember.

Once they were both inside the room, Zoro bolted the door, to lock both the men in.

"Curlybrows, I have a dare."

"What is it, marimo?" Sanji responded.

"Whoever stays inside this room the longest, wins. There is to be absolutely no talking or interaction. Just sit still for as long as you can."

"Is there a prize for the winner?" Sanji asked.

"The winner gets to choose what the other has to do for a day."

"DONE."

"Alright, time starts now." Zoro declared.

"What? But-"

"This is a special order from the captain, Sanji. Luffy ordered me to train you, so that's what I'm going to do. I'm trying to awaken your Conqueror's Haki, if you even had any. But then again, you're a big wuss, so you probably don't even have it."

"What did you say? I'll do this dare, and then I'll make you regret your words."

"NO TALKING." Zoro firmly stated once again.

"Hmph." Zoro smirked.
"Stage one is in commence." He thought.

-

"You've got it now, I presume?" Luffy asked Chopper, a few hours after Sanji and Zoro had gotten down to the empty cabin to try and awaken Sanji's Conqueror's Haki.

"Yeah." Chopper replied confidently, in his Monster Point state.

"So if I call Akainu to bring teleport himself here, do you think you can punch through him?" Luffy had the audacity to ask such a chancy question.

Well, he was Luffy...

"Um...um..." Chopper stuttered.

"AGAIN! Punch through this dummy using Armament Haki, and Armament Haki only!" Luffy commanded. Chopper channeled his Haki into his fist. It turned greyish - black on the hint of having death permanently written on it. Chopper striked the dummy as a hole appeared through the dummy, but no excess straw or wood had been found on the floor beneath the dummy. 

A clean hit.

Luffy nodded in affirmation.

He pointed to Robin come stand up and show her Armament Haki training. The same result was in order. As was the same for Franky. And Brook. The only one that struggled was Usopp.

"Wrong, wrong, WRONG! Usopp, do you need me to teach you again?" Luffy sighed as Usopp flinched. 

"No, Luffy, I just need some time to learn this. These things take time. I just-"

"We don't have time. We need to get to Nami as soon as possible. Did you hear what Sanji narrated about Club said to him when he left? He said that she'd become her SLAVE." 

"I can see that, but-"

"You need to learn Armament Haki as soon as possible. There's no other way around it." Luffy kept interrupting him. He was really dead - set on getting Nami back from Club's clutches.

"I will, but-"

"No but's. You need to get the hang of it as soon as possible." Luffy ordered. He then left to go check on Zoro and Sanji's Conqueror's Haki training.

-

Silence.

That was one way to describe the mood in the room that Sanji and Zoro had been for the past 10 minutes.

Not a word had been spoken.

Not an iota of sound had come out of their mouth.

This meant a lot to them; a very hefty price had been put on their heads for this challenge, if SANJI won then he would pick Zoro's punishment, and Zoro, vice versa. 

This all stopped when Luffy stormed into the confined room and screamed.

"Have you finished?! If you haven't noticed, we're in a compromising situation, Usopp can't even learn Armament Haki!" Luffy exclaimed. He then looked at Zoro and Sanji. He could see the silhouette of his two wings. 

They were just sitting there.

"Has it happened yet, Zoro?" Luffy asked.

"Give it time, Luffy. I haven't started yet." Zoro suddenly answered out of the blue, as Sanji started thinking.

"Does this count as him losing? He did talk, so-"

"This doesn't count, cook. I'm speaking to the captain." Zoro pointed at Luffy, even though Sanji couldn't see anything.

"So, when are you going to start?" Luffy asked.

"What the hell are they talking about?" Sanji thought.

"About now. Can you leave now?" Zoro asked politely.

"Fine. Tell me when it happens." Luffy commanded before he shut the door.

"Challenge starts again. Now." Zoro told Sanji.

"What were you-"

"Do you want to walk around the Thousand Sunny naked?" Zoro suddenly questioned.

So that was his dare.

"Hmph."

"Good. I just have to say one more thing. Picture this situation in your head." Zoro continued. Sanji kept quiet to let Zoro's question out.

"Kaido has everybody in our crew strapped to a chair. He's about to kill us with his club. The only one that's free and isn't strapped to a chair is you. You have one key that can unlock the handcuffs that are trapping us on the chair. Who do you save? You can only save one person, mind you. Think hard about this, as when you answer this question, I'll know how you think, how you act, and I'll have a good suggestion on how your brain works." Zoro said. At this point, Sanji was pretty shocked on what Zoro had told him.

But if he wanted an answer...

He would get an answer.

Sanji took a deep breath in...

And spoke.
